[efi] Expose unused USB devices via EFI_USB_IO_PROTOCOL
Allow the UEFI platform firmware to provide drivers for unrecognised devices, by exposing our own implementation of EFI_USB_IO_PROTOCOL. Signed-off-by: Michael Brown <mcb30@ipxe.org>

+/**
+ * Poll USB bus
+ *
+ * @v usbdev EFI USB device
+ */
+static void efi_usb_poll ( struct efi_usb_device *usbdev ) {
+ EFI_BOOT_SERVICES *bs = efi_systab->BootServices;
+ struct usb_bus *bus = usbdev->usb->port->hub->bus;
+ EFI_TPL tpl;
+
+ /* UEFI manages to ingeniously combine the worst aspects of
+ * both polling and interrupt-driven designs. There is no way
+ * to support proper interrupt-driven operation, since there
+ * is no way to hook in an interrupt service routine. A
+ * mockery of interrupts is provided by UEFI timers, which
+ * trigger at a preset rate and can fire at any time.
+ *
+ * We therefore have all of the downsides of a polling design
+ * (inefficiency and inability to sleep until something
+ * interesting happens) combined with all of the downsides of
+ * an interrupt-driven design (the complexity of code that
+ * could be preempted at any time).
+ *
+ * The UEFI specification expects us to litter the entire
+ * codebase with calls to RaiseTPL() as needed for sections of
+ * code that are not reentrant. Since this doesn't actually
+ * gain us any substantive benefits (since even with such
+ * calls we would still be suffering from the limitations of a
+ * polling design), we instead choose to wrap only calls to
+ * usb_poll(). This should be sufficient for most practical
+ * purposes.
+ *
+ * A "proper" solution would involve rearchitecting the whole
+ * codebase to support interrupt-driven operation.
+ */
+ tpl = bs->RaiseTPL ( TPL_NOTIFY );
+
+ /* Poll bus */
+ usb_poll ( bus );
+
+ /* Restore task priority level */
+ bs->RestoreTPL ( tpl );
+}
